Abstract

This research aims to determine the validity, practicality and effectiveness of Geogebra-assisted inquiry learning model-based learning tools developed to improve students' mathematical reasoning. This research is included in development research. This research will be carried out at SMA Negeri 1 Gebang, Jl. Diponogoro, Pekan Gebang, District. Gebang, Kab. Langkat, North Sumatra 20856 for students in class XI Semester I for the 2023/2024 academic year. The research results show that: 1) The tools developed are valid with (a) average validation results for lesson plans of 4.34, teaching materials of 4.23, Student Worksheets of 4.24, mathematical reasoning ability tests of 4.18 . 2) The device developed was categorized as practical with the results of trial I scoring an average of 3.07 ("Medium" category), while in trial II the average was 4.04 in the "High" category; 3) the tool developed is categorized as effective because (a) Achievement of the final test of students' Mathematical Reasoning ability in trial I was 52% with the number of students as many as 21 students (58.33%) being declared complete and trial II 30 students completed or 83 .34%. (b) the student response questionnaire score in trial I was 89% and in trial II was 95%. 4) there was an increase in students' mathematical reasoning abilities with a score of 0.28 (0.3 <g≤0.7) in trial 1 and trial II there was an increase in scores with "medium" criteria with a score of 0.67 (0.3 < N-Gain ≤0.7).
